A reputable property investment advisor is a member of the Property Investment Professionals of Australia (PIPA). This certification indicates that they have extensive industry knowledge and are committed to providing ethical guidance to consumers. A PIPA-accredited professional will prioritize the best interests of their clients and will not be influenced by commissions or incentives from particular investments.

While both buyers agents and property investment advisors play important roles in the property investment process, they have distinct responsibilities. A buyers agent acts as a facilitator and helps you find properties that meet your specified criteria, while a property investment advisor will develop an investment strategy that is tailored to your financial objectives. They will work with you to understand your risk tolerance, short-term investment goals, and long-term wealth aspirations before developing a property investment strategy that will optimise your financial returns.

Transparency is an important element of property investment advisory practices. Creating a culture of open communication and sharing data can enhance business efficiency and improve client satisfaction. Increasing transparency can also help prevent conflicts of interest and build trust with clients. To create a transparent environment, advisors should provide clear and straightforward fees and disclose any potential conflicts of interest. Additionally, they should provide regular compliance training to ensure their staff members understand and adhere to regulatory requirements.

Investors should also seek out advisors who have a fiduciary responsibility to their clients. A fiduciary advisor acts in their clients’ best interests and puts their financial well-being above their own profits. A fiduciary advisor can also explain their fee structure and provide regular updates on their clients’ portfolios.
